Friday Box Office: Angels and Demons and Trekkies, Oh My!

Posted: May 17, 2009 at 8:26 am   /   Local, Movie News

The Friday box office estimates are in. Tom Hanks’ latest film “Angels & Demons,” directed by Ron Howard, is estimated to have brought in $16.5 million on it’s opening night.
